6. How did the sensation change as more of the hand was placed into very warm water? Why?

When you placed hand into very warm water hand result in change in skin temperature. The sensory system involved in perceiving the changes in skin temperature begins with free nerve endings found in the dermal and epidermal layers of skin thermo-receptors. When the temperature of the skin is between 30-36 °C, which is the normal range for skin temperature, receptors are spontaneously active, but there is generally no awareness of cold or warmth. This is called the neutral thermal region; at higher there is an enduring sensation of warmth. The skin also contains thermally sensitive receptors leading to pain sensation known as thermal nociceptors that respond to noxious or harmful temperatures. Nociceptors that are responsive to temperature signal to the central nervous system that tissue damage is imminent and that the affected body part should be withdrawn immediately from the thermal source.
